Output 962596f30e40bd4b1dc17bf3cc5b69e7afd31ec9a8f97177dbf6cf78c22810c1: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09d4959a0856effaaddf9bd4af87d47bb7118e56 OP_EQUAL
address
32azftgy3QyAxUnhvZt4fHpUVuxPc6wAh6
transaction
962596f30e40bd4b1dc17bf3cc5b69e7afd31ec9a8f97177dbf6cf78c22810c1
spent
true